Effective Methods and Eco-Friendly Solutions for Patio Cleaning
Today, many homeowners in Osidge and surrounding areas are moving towards eco-friendly cleaning solutions. These options not only reduce chemical waste but also help maintain a healthy garden environment surrounding your patio. Using local, non-toxic products is both cost effective and safe for your family and pets.
One method that has gained popularity is pressure washing. This involves using a high-pressure water stream mixed with eco-friendly detergents. Pressure washing is efficient at removing built-up grime and cleaning stubborn stains. However, managing the correct water pressure is key to avoiding damage to delicate surfaces.
If pressure washing seems too harsh for your particular patio surface, consider a gentler method using a mixture of water, vinegar, and baking soda. This traditional cleaning solution is both effective and environmentally friendly, able to tackle moss and dirt without the overuse of harmful chemicals.

Tips and Tricks for Efficient Patio Cleaning
Step-by-Step Cleaning Process
Keeping your patio clean can be straightforward when you follow a systematic process. Begin by removing loose debris such as leaves, twigs, and dust using a broom or a leaf blower. This prepares the surface for a more detailed cleaning without hindrance.
After clearing the area, take a moment to inspect the surface. Identify any spots where dirt has built up or where moss may be starting to develop. This inspection helps you decide whether a deep clean or a light scrub is needed.
Follow these steps to give your patio a thorough cleaning:
- Pre-wet the Surface: Dampen the patio with water to soften dirt and prepare it for the cleaning solution.
- Apply Cleaning Solution: Use a prepared mixture of water, vinegar, or baking soda. Eco-friendly detergents are excellent alternatives to harsh chemicals.
- Scrub with Suitable Tools: Depending on the severity of the stains, choose between a soft brush or a stiff-bristled one. Be careful not to scratch delicate surfaces.
- Rinse Thoroughly: Use a hose or a pressure washer on a low setting to rinse off the cleaning solution. Ensure all detergent residues are removed.
- Dry and Seal: Let your patio dry completely. Consider applying a protective sealant to guard against future stains and weather damage.
Additional Cleaning Tips and Tricks
Here are some extra tips to make your patio cleaning routine even more efficient:
- Work in Sections: Divide your patio into smaller areas. This prevents you from missing spots and allows you to focus on details.
- Use Natural Remedies: Ingredients like lemon juice mixed with salt can tackle rust stains effectively.
- Maintain Regular Cleaning: A well-scheduled cleaning routine can help prevent the accumulation of stubborn stains and moss.
- Invest in Quality Tools: Tools that are durable and designed specifically for outdoor cleaning can significantly enhance your results.
- Keep Safety in Mind: Always wear protective gear such as gloves and safety glasses during deep cleaning sessions.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is the best eco-friendly cleaning solution for patios?
Many experts recommend a mixture of water, vinegar, and baking soda. This natural combination is highly effective at removing stains while being gentle on the environment.
How often should I have my patio cleaned?
For best results, a light cleaning every month and a deep clean every season is recommended. This schedule ensures that dirt and moss do not accumulate over time.
Can I use a pressure washer on my old patio surface?
It depends on the material of your patio. For older surfaces, it is best to use a low-pressure setting or opt for gentle scrubbing to avoid damage. Always test in a small area first.
Are professional patio cleaning services worth the investment?
Yes, hiring professionals can be a great long-term investment. They have the experience and tools to achieve results that may be difficult to replicate with DIY methods, especially for stubborn stains and deep-seated dirt.
What safety precautions should I take during patio cleaning?
Always wear gloves, protective eyewear, and closed-toe shoes. If using a pressure washer, be mindful of the water pressure to prevent injuries or unintended damage to surfaces.
